Notes

Set of four 10" records in a cardboard slipcase.

Limited to 5,000 numbered copies. Some copies have numbers that are higher than 5,000, however.

Released on Record Store Day's Black Friday event.

Produced by special arrangement with Sub Pop Records.

D2 & D3: Recorded live for the Dogfish Mobile Truck at the Paramount Theatre, Seattle, Washington on October, 31, 1991
F1: Recorded live on the Dogsh Mobile Truck at the Paramount Theatre, Seattle, Washington on October 31, 1991.
F3: Taken from a John Peel session. First transmitted on November 3, 1990. Licensed courtesy of BBC Worldwide.
H1 & H2: Mobile recording by Westwood One at O'Brien Pavilion, Del Mar, CA on December 28, 1991
